What is Body Lift Surgery?

Body lift surgery is a cosmetic procedure that removes excess skin and fat from various areas of the body, including the abdomen, thighs, hips, and buttocks. This surgery is typically performed on individuals who have lost a significant amount of weight or have excess skin due to aging or pregnancy.

Recovery Time After Body Lift Surgery

The recovery time after body lift surgery varies for each patient depending on several factors, including the extent of the procedure, individual healing rate, and adherence to post-surgical instructions. Generally, patients should expect to take 2-4 weeks off work or other strenuous activities to allow their body to heal properly.

During the first week after surgery, patients should avoid any physical activity and rest as much as possible. It’s also essential to avoid bending, lifting, or twisting to prevent any strain on the incision sites.

In the following weeks, patients can gradually resume light activities, but they should still avoid any heavy lifting or strenuous exercises. It’s also crucial to avoid smoking or drinking alcohol during the recovery period as these habits can delay the healing process.

Self-Care Tips for Optimal Healing

Proper self-care is critical to ensure optimal healing after body lift surgery. Here are some tips to help you get back to your best self:

  1. Follow Your Surgeon’s Instructions –

    Your surgeon will provide you with detailed post-surgical instructions that you should follow strictly. These instructions may include medication schedules, wound care procedures, and lifestyle changes to promote healing.

  2. Get Plenty of Rest –

    Your body needs plenty of rest to heal properly after surgery. Make sure to get enough sleep and avoid any strenuous activities that can cause fatigue.

  3. Stay Hydrated –

    Drinking plenty of water can help your body flush out toxins and promote healing. Make sure to drink at least eight glasses of water a day.

  4. Eat a Healthy Diet –

    A healthy diet rich in nutrients can help speed up the healing process. Focus on consuming foods that are high in protein, vitamins, and minerals.

  5. Avoid Smoking and Alcohol –

    Smoking and alcohol consumption can delay the healing process and increase your risk of complications. It’s essential to avoid these habits during the recovery period.
